3Days White water rafting at River Nile
3 DaysOverview
In this three days white water rafting in Nalubale Dam in River Nile; located in the eastern part
of Uganda, you will test your courage and teamwork skills as you tussle it out with the
thundering water rapids, diving in and out as the water waves celebrate your determination. Not
only that, but you will also visit the reptile village, explore the Nile by visiting the source of the
longest river on earth (river Nile), engage in Photography, forest walks, and pose at the portrait
of Mahat Magadhi. This safari starts and ends in Entebbe international airport.

Yes. The trip is led by professional guides with full safety briefings, rescue kayakers, and safety equipment (life jackets and helmets). Even first-timers can participate safely, although the rapids are powerful (Grade 4–5).
No, swimming skills are not required. You will wear a life jacket at all times, and safety kayakers are always nearby to assist if you fall into the water.
The main activity is one full day of white water rafting on the Nile. The other days are mainly for travel, accommodation, relaxation, and optional activities.
